Alisher Abdulloev, Reporter

Salom!-Hello! My name is Alisher (FEZ). I am senior and I am an exchange student from Tajikistan. A pretty country in Asia with ancient history and beautiful sight seeings. I feel lucky to be in Adel and study in this school. People are kind, teachers and coaches are supportive, students are helpful and school is awesome. I joined lots of clubs such as student council, cooking club and journalism club. I do football, soccer and weightlifting which is  helping me a lot in making friends and having fun. My favorite sport is American football. Before I came to the US I didn’t know anything about football and only thing I knew it was that they wore helmets and pads. Right now I am playing in JV and Varsity. Sports here do not just mean to be strong, it also teaches a lot about life. My life is totally changing here. Journalism is one of my favorite class, because I am learning a lot which is helping to improve my outlook and be in touch with recent news.  We do have lots of responsibilities and take care about all school news. My next big goal is get a scholarship and after my exchange year come back and continue studying here in the US.
